Wagering Requirements Explained: 20x vs. 40x Playthroughs

Chasing casino bonus offers can dramatically boost your bankroll, but only if you target the right deals. Look for low-wagering match bonuses and free spins on high-RTP slots, as these give you a genuine shot at real winnings. Avoid the trap of “monster” deposit matches with 50x playthrough requirements—these usually lock your cash for weeks. Crucially, always read the max bet limit and game restrictions; blackjack and progressive slots often count a fraction of what you risk toward the wagering. A 100% match with 10x wagering is a golden find, while a 400% match with 60x wagering is a classic pitfall designed to drain your funds. Stick with transparent terms, and the bonus works for you, not against you.

Self-Exclusion Options: Time-Outs and Permanent Bans

Modern platforms integrate robust safety protocols to protect users, with responsible gambling tools forming the core of player protection. These systems include mandatory deposit limits, reality checks that track session duration, and self-exclusion options that can be activated instantly. For example, users can set daily, weekly, or monthly spending caps, while cooling-off periods allow for temporary breaks without full account closure. Additionally, age verification and AI-driven behavioral monitoring flag risky patterns like chasing losses. Such measures aren’t optional—they are enforced through tiered pop-up warnings and irreversible time-outs. By default, all accounts enable loss alarms and profit reminders. This layered approach ensures that entertainment remains under control, reinforcing that safety isn’t a suggestion but a non-negotiable standard.

Network Jackpots: Mega Moolah, Hall of Gods, and Life-Changing Wins

Progressive jackpots and high-reward slots captivate players with the allure of life-changing payouts. A progressive jackpot grows incrementally with each wager placed across a network of linked machines, often reaching millions before a lucky spin triggers the win. High-reward slots, conversely, offer substantial prizes within a single game session through high-volatility mechanics and fixed top payouts. Understanding progressive jackpot mechanics is crucial, as these games typically require maximum bets to qualify for the full grand prize. For players seeking massive wins, progressive slots provide the highest potential return, while high-reward slots offer more frequent large payouts without the escalating prize pool. Both categories demand careful bankroll management due to their inherent risk and rarity of hitting the top prize. RTP percentages often vary between these two slot types, influencing long-term player value.
